Thermostatic Mixing Valve, Lead Free Copper Silicon Alloy

Watts thermostatic mixing valves regulate the water temperature by mixing cold and hot water simultaneously. Watts valves are used with boiler and tempered water systems for in-floor radiant heating, soil heating, emergency shower and municipal water processing applications. These thermostatic mixing valves allow the water heater to operate at higher temperatures, extending the effective system flow rate at the valve output. This feature increases productivity. Watts mixing valves are made of lead-free copper silicon alloy to facilitate excellent manufacturing capabilities for forging, casting & machining material stocks. Watts thermostatic mixing valves reduce the size / BTU requirements, providing capacity for peak system demands. These UPC-listed valves deliver a maximum flow rate of 23 gpm and are capable of withstanding temperatures & pressures up to 160 degrees F & 150 psi, respectively. Features

  • Watts mixing valves have integral check valves and filter gaskets in both the hot and cold water inlets to prevent cross flow and ensure that water flows in one direction only.
  • The double throttling design responds quickly to changes in water temperature.
  • The solid wax hydraulic principle thermostat regulates both hot and cold water and is designed to provide consistent mixing of hot and cold fluids.
  • Heat traps are used in thermostatic valves to reduce convection loss (also known as thermosiphon) and thus, increase system efficiency.
  • In the event that the cold water supply is compromised, the flow of mixed water is safely restricted.

Working Mechanism

  • When tempered water is used, a thermostat in the valve's mixing chamber detects the outlet temperature and automatically positions a seat assembly, which controls the flow of hot and cold water supplied to the mixing chamber.
  • If the temperature of the mixed outlet rises, the thermostat will expand, moving the seat assembly to allow the cold water inlet port to open more fully while restricting the hot water inlet port.
  • If the mixed outlet temperature drops, the thermostat contracts, moving the seat assembly to allow the hot water inlet port to open more fully while restricting the cold water inlet port.
  • In both cases, the temperature of the mixed outlet water is automatically and continuously maintained at the preset temperature within the valve's tolerances.
  • When the cold or hot water supply fails, the seat assembly moves to an extreme position, cutting off the hot or cold inlet water port.
  • A mechanical adjustment allows you to select the desired outlet water temperature within the valve's range.

Frequently Asked Questions

How do you adjust a thermostatic mixing valve?

  • Remove the plastic cap on top of the valve and adjust with a close-fitting spanner to adjust the temperature supply.
  • To raise the temperature, turn the knob anti-clockwise.
  • To reduce the temperature, turn the knob clockwise.

Do I need a thermostatic mixing valve?

To control water temperature at the delivery point and prevent scalding, you must install thermostatic mixing valves on your water heater. This will enable you to raise the heater temperature, killing possible bacteria.

How do you adjust the wattage on a water mixing valve?

  • Loosen the locking cap screw with a hex wrench to adjust the valve setting.
  • To adjust the temperature, lift the cap by 1/4 inches.
  • Turn counterclockwise to raise the temperature.
  • To reduce the temperature, turn the knob clockwise.
